    Alex Kennedy @AlexKennedyNBA
    Mouhammadou Jaiteh has decided to withdraw his name from the 2013 NBA Draft, according to his agent. He'll return to France for the season.

    Alex Kennedy @AlexKennedyNBA
    Jaiteh will likely enter the 2014 NBA Draft and be one of the top center prospects. He withdrew because he didn't get a first-round promise.

    The most likely team that would have made him a first round pick promise is OKC at #29 under the condition that he would be stashed in Europe. Jaiteh and his agent were right to turn that kind of offer down. Being stashed with a late first round pick isn't that interesting for a player.

    He will likely play next season in the french first division and we will see what he will do against stronger compe ion.
